Description
A delightful appetizer featuring creamy whipped brie, sweet roasted strawberries, a crack of black pepper, and a hot honey basil drizzle over crispy crostini.
Ingredients
Scale
- 1 baguette, sliced into 1/2-inch rounds
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 8 ounces brie cheese, rind removed, at room temperature
- 1/4 cup heavy cream
- 1/4 teaspoon salt
- 1 pint fresh strawberries, hulled and halved
- 1 tablespoon honey
- 1/2 teaspoon balsamic vinegar
- 1/4 teaspoon black pepper, plus more for garnish
- 1/4 cup hot honey
- 2 tablespoons fresh basil, finely chopped
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C). Arrange baguette slices on a baking sheet, brush with olive oil, and toast for 8-10 minutes until golden. Set aside.
- In a small bowl, combine brie, heavy cream, and salt. Beat with a hand mixer until smooth and whipped. Set aside.
- On the same baking sheet, toss strawberries with honey, balsamic vinegar, and a pinch of black pepper. Roast for 12-15 minutes until softened and caramelized.
- In a small bowl, mix hot honey with chopped basil.
- To assemble, spread each crostini with whipped brie, top with roasted strawberries, drizzle with hot honey basil mixture, and finish with a crack of black pepper.
Notes
For a milder flavor, use regular honey instead of hot honey. The whipped brie can be made a day ahead and refrigerated; bring to room temperature before serving.
